If you don't upgrade to sleeper prior to your trip, ask if there is a possibility of upgrading once onboard and enroute. If one is persistent and the conductors are in good spirits, they may be willing to see if a sleeper is avialable so that you could then purchase onboard (often slightly discounted), but there's no guarantees of upgrading onboard.

If we by chance found a friendly conductor how do we pay for the sleeper after we are already on the train?

They take cash as well as credit cards. I've upgraded on board before with no problems. They take your payment and give you a receipt.

To save some money, try upgrading just before bedtime (assuming space is available). You are charged from the point you upgrade to your destination for the room-not your entire trip-since you weren't in the room for your entire trip.
